Output 95b91acb0ff099bc863f43b65d83f14975e961ae9fcb1d5bdcd463fde41585ba:2

value
40000
script pubkey
OP_0 OP_PUSHBYTES_20 2b7d9714200a4e3c892e898daea4edabdec686ad
address
tb1q9d7ew9pqpf8rezfw3xx6af8d400vdp4ds225rx
transaction
95b91acb0ff099bc863f43b65d83f14975e961ae9fcb1d5bdcd463fde41585ba
confirmations
38078
spent
true